Book Synopsis
Fructose is a carbohydrate found in plants and humans. It was isolated in 1947 from sugar cane, where it is a component of sucrose. In this book, the authors discuss the synthesis, functions and health implications of fructose. Topics include high-fructose consumption and metabolic disease; detrimental neuroendocrine and metabolic effects of fructose during peri-natal and adult periods; fructose and non-alcoholic fatty liver disease; and fructose ingestion effects on brain functions.
